Etymology 3
Apocopic form of Chicago.
Pronunciation
- IPA(key): /ʃaɪ/
- Rhymes: -aɪ
- Homophone: shy
Proper noun
Chi
- (slang) Chicago
- 1957, Jack Kerouac, On the Road, Viking Press, →OCLC:
- I arrived in Chi quite early in the morning, got a room in the Y, and went to bed with a very few dollars in my pocket.
